Hair Fairies opened a new location in Fairfield, its seventh nationwide, on March 1. Founded in 1999, Hair Fairies is a kid-friendly hair salon that specializes in the removal of head lice and nits and promises 100-percent effectiveness.

Hair Fairies president and CEO Maria Botham says that “on average people spend anywhere from $100-$300 on lice removal before they come to Hair Fairies.” The combination of highly trained technicians, patented combs, and nontoxic shampoos and rinses has become known as the “Hair Fairies difference.”

When a family walks in the door, each person is first evaluated to see if they have head lice. If they do, the next step is to remove them. The technicians start by manually removing the lice from the hair. Then they take a special comb and remove any remaining lice. The final step is the application of their nontoxic treatment. Hair Fairies offers a variety of products from combs to shampoos that help to prevent head lice in the case of a school breakout. Hair Fairies also offers free school screenings, and is reimbursed by most insurance companies.

“It’s a safe solution for frantic parents,” Botham says. “It’s reliable, consistent…and the better choice to remove head lice.”
